If you really want to understand Roman food, you need to go beyond the obvious. The restaurants you see near major landmarks may look inviting, but they rarely represent the true taste of Rome. The real magic happens in small, tucked-away trattorias places where locals return again and again.

These are the kitchens where tradition is preserved, recipes are respected, and food is treated seriously without being complicated.
